Nike's $300M Charge: Cost-Cutting Impact

Nike will record a $300 million charge related to its ongoing cost-cutting efforts, primarily driven by employee severance costs. The athletic footwear and apparel giant announced the financial impact as part of its strategy to operate more efficiently and profitably in a challenging retail environment.

The charge reflects Nike's broader restructuring initiatives aimed at streamlining operations and reducing expenses. While the company did not specify the number of positions affected, the substantial financial impact underscores the scale of its workforce adjustments. Nike continues to evaluate additional opportunities to optimize its business model and improve margins.

This move comes as Nike faces pressure from shifting consumer preferences and increased competition in the athletic wear market. The company's decision to take a significant charge demonstrates its commitment to long-term profitability despite short-term costs. Investors will be watching closely to see if these restructuring efforts translate into improved financial performance in the coming quarters.
